Brick kilns playing havoc to paddy fields

Brick kilns set up on agricultural lands at two villages in sadar upazila of the district are causing extensive damage to paddy.Excessive heat from the brickfields have damaged paddy on more than 150 acres of land at the two villages, said farmers’ sources.
A brick kiln at Battola village in Debipur union, 20 kilometers off the town, has damaged paddy on more than 100 acres of land around it.
Incensed by the matter, several hundred affected farmers staged demonstration and held rally in the district headquarters on Tuesday
demanding compensation for the loss they suffered and submitted a memorandum to the deputy commissioner (DC) demanding immediate measures to shut the brick kilns.
At Kajipara village under sadar upazila, paddy on about 50 acres of land was burnt totally due to excessive heat from four brick kilns set up on cropland.
Confirming the news, Belayet Hossain, deputy assistant director of the Department of Agriculture Extension, Thakurgaon, said they were making the list of the farmers affected by the four brick kilns.
SMA Moin, one of the owners of the four brick kilns and mayor of Thakurgaon municipality, claimed his brick kiln is totally an environment friendly one and assured of giving due compensation to the affected farmers if it is found responsible for the damage through
proper investigation. Abu Saleh, upazila nirbahi officer (UNO) of sadar upazila, has already visited the damaged croplands.
(UNB, Thakurgaon)
